Raja Jackson, son of former UFC champion Quinton "Rampage" Jackson, was sentenced to only 90 days in jail after accepting a plea agreement in an attempted murder case involving an attack on wrestler Psycho Stew. As part of the plea deal, Raja will pay $81,000 in compensation to the victim and remain on probation for two years. The light sentence has generated controversy, with some questioning whether the punishment is sufficient given the serious nature of the original charges. The case involved an assault on a professional wrestler, though specific details of the incident were not provided in the announcement.
